Igli Tare said Lazio’s transfer strategy “has never changed” despite a continuing fan protest that leaves the Olimpico empty.

The Biancocelesti host Verona at 18.00 UK time (17.00 GMT) in a showdown for Europa League places, but only 2,000 tickets were sold for the game.

Ultras are continuing their boycott of matches and any official merchandise, as they want to push President Claudio Lotito to sell.

“For a place in Europe, our destiny is in our hands, but we’ve got to take it one game at a time,” director of sport Tare told Sky Sport Italia.

“The situation is not yet clear on what our objective will be, but the important thing is to win this evening.

“As for the transfer strategy, that has never changed and we have clear ideas. As we’ve already said, we will do something in defence, then evaluate the rest later. The summer transfer session is a long one.”

Today Miroslav Klose is on the bench after suffering from back problems.

“He is back after three and a half weeks out, but will certainly be on the pitch for the second half,” added Tare.
